Top 16 Gorges around Kolbingen

Best canyons around Kolbingen are found within the broader Swabian Alb region, characterized by karst formations and deeply cut river valleys. Kolbingen is situated on the elevated edges of the Upper Danube Valley, an area sometimes referred to as the "Swabian Grand Canyon." This landscape features impressive white limestone cliffs and rugged rock formations. The geological history of the region includes a subtropical Jurassic sea, leading to the formation of reefs, rock erosion, and caves.

Danube Gorge near Beuron

Highlight • Gorge

The Danube breakthrough near Beuron is a breakthrough valley on the upper reaches of the Danube between Fridingen and Sigmaringen in the former border triangle of Württemberg, Hohenzollern and Baden.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are some notable natural features in the canyons around Kolbingen?

The region is characterized by deeply incised river valleys, dramatic rock formations, and karst caves. You'll find impressive white limestone cliffs and rugged rock formations. Key features include the Danube Cliffs, known for their steep rocks and beautiful landscapes, and the Leibertinger Tobel Rock Formations and Caves, which feature an impressive rock gallery.

When is the best time of year to visit the canyons around Kolbingen?

The canyons and surrounding areas are beautiful throughout the warmer months, offering lush greenery and pleasant hiking conditions. Spring and autumn are particularly scenic, with vibrant foliage in fall. During winter, some attractions like the Kolbinger Höhle (Kolbingen Cave) are closed to protect hibernating bats, so plan accordingly if you wish to visit specific sites.

Where can I find impressive rock formations and caves in the region?

The Leibertinger Tobel Rock Formations and Caves are a must-see, featuring an impressive rock gallery accessible via a path. Additionally, the Kolbinger Höhle (Kolbingen Cave) is a significant natural monument with rich stalactite formations, offering a fascinating glimpse into the underworld of the Swabian Alb.

What makes the Danube Gorge near Beuron a significant natural attraction?

The Danube Gorge near Beuron is a prominent breakthrough valley in the upper reaches of the Danube, often referred to as the 'Swabian Grand Canyon'. It's known for its dramatic rock formations, unique river landscape, and steep, forested valley slopes. It's part of the Naturpark Obere Donau (Upper Danube Nature Park) and offers excellent opportunities for scenic hiking and cycling.

Is the Kolbinger Höhle (Kolbingen Cave) accessible to visitors?

Yes, the Kolbinger Höhle (Kolbingen Cave) is the only show cave in the Southwest Alb region and is accessible to visitors. It spans 330 meters in total, with 88 meters open for exploration. The cave is richly adorned with stalactites and features a notable entrance reached via a natural rock gate. It is closed during winter months to protect hibernating bats.

Are there specific hiking routes recommended near the canyons?

Yes, there are several recommended hiking routes. For example, the 'Kolbinger Cave – Kolbingen Wildlife Enclosure loop' is a moderate 11 km hike starting from Kolbingen. Another option is the 'Gansnest Observation Tower loop', an easier 5.9 km route. You can find more details and routes on the Hiking around Kolbingen guide.

What is the geological history of the canyons around Kolbingen?

The geological history of the region dates back to a subtropical Jurassic sea, which led to the formation of reefs, rock erosion, and the karst caves seen today. This ancient past is responsible for the impressive white limestone cliffs, rugged rock formations, and deeply cut river valleys that characterize the 'Swabian Grand Canyon' landscape.
